How they compare
Colombia currently reports 98.1% against 97.4% in Ecuador, a difference of 0.7%.
Across all 8 years both countries report, Colombia has been ahead every year.
Colombia ranks 40th and Ecuador ranks 41st of 69 countries.
Colombia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Colombia | Ecuador |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 99.0% | 90.0% | 9.0% | Colombia |
| 2020s | 98.4% | 96.1% | 2.3% | Colombia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
